I'll make Kwara hub of sports excellence, says Ahmed

Date: 2015-12-15

Kwara State governor, Abdulfatah Ahmed said on Sunday in Ilorin that he would make Kwara the hub of sports excellence in the country. This is contained in his congratulatory message to Nigeria's Dream Team VI for emerging champions in the just concluded Africa Under-23 Football Championship, held in Senegal.

In a statement signed by his Chief Press Secretary, Wahab Oba, the governor said he would achieve this through the reintroduction of school sports for talent discovery. Ahmed promised to carry out full rehabilitation of the indoor sports hall at the state stadium complex in Ilorin for the purpose of making the state hub of sports excellence. The governor added that the state owned football club, Kwara United, would be restructured to enable it regain its Nigeria Premier League slot and rank as one of the best club's in the country.

He described the emergence of Nigeria's Dream Team VI as a heartwarming development that underscores the inherent potentials of Nigerians and passion for excellence in all human endeavours. The governor commended the perseverance and un-succumbing spirit of the Dream Team VI players. Gov Ahmed also commended the technical crew led by Samson Siasia in overcoming all opposition to emerge as African Champions, in spite financial challenges they allegedly had to contend with. The governor also noted that the rebuilding of the Super Eagles would now be enhanced by the discovery of senior team players in the Under 23 team.
